The Indian straight hair is not bone straight like Chinese hair. Chinese hair is a very cheap hair and doesn’t maintain its condition, strength and shine like Indian hair. Chinese hair is much more prone to breakage and cannot withstand the regular washing, blow-drying and straightening like Indian hair can.
